Oden Busy Bees Hall

Oden Busy Bees Hall
Oden, Bonner County

  • Grants: 1999, 2004, 2005, 2015, 2025 – addressing roof leaks and deteriorating exterior paint

Location: 143 Sunnyside Road, Sandpoint Idaho 83864

In 1928, Mrs. John Lloyd suggested that the Oden community should have a central gathering point. She presented her idea to a recently formed group of local women, the Oden Busy Bees. Matt Schmidt donated the land for the building, others donated lumber and construction materials, volunteers pitched in to provide the labor. Despite the Great Depression, Oden Hall was completed in 1931 and is still used as a community hall. In the pre-1970s era, weekly dances drew attendees from as far away as Trout Creek, Montana.

The creation, maintenance, and love for this building are a true testament to Oden’s community pride and the hall’s excellent craftsmanship.
